Understanding July Weather and Conditions
July in Sestri Levante is consistently hot and sunny. You can expect temperatures to range between 27°C and 32°C (80°F–90°F) throughout the day.
Humidity levels often rise in the afternoons, making the sea breeze essential for comfort. Rain is rare, though occasional summer thunderstorms may cool the air briefly in the evening.

Navigating Crowds and Beaches
July is one of the busiest months for domestic tourism in Italy. Both the Bay of Silence and the Bay of Fairytales see high visitor numbers.

Local Events and Cultural Life
July is a lively month for local culture, often featuring unique maritime traditions. The most famous event is the Barcarolata, where decorated boats parade through the bay.
This event attracts large crowds, making it a spectacular sight but also a busy time for the town. If you visit for the festivities, book your accommodation well ahead of time.

Logistics and Travel Planning
Transportation into Sestri Levante is efficient, but demand peaks in July. Trains from major cities like Genoa or La Spezia run frequently, but carriages can become uncomfortably crowded.

Dining During Peak Season
Restaurant reservations are essential for dinner in July. Popular spots fill up quickly, and you will likely face long waits if you arrive without a booking.
Look for restaurants that serve local Ligurian specialties like trofie al pesto or fresh seafood. Eating like a local usually means dining later in the evening, around 8:30 PM or 9:00 PM.
